New LPG levy: COPEC threatens legal action against NPA

Duncan Amoah, Executive Secretary of COPEC Duncan Amoah, Executive Secretary of COPEC

The Chamber of Petroleum Consumers (COPEC) has hinted of suing the National Petroleum Authority (NPA) over the introduction of a new levy on Liquefied Petroleum Gas (LPG).

The NPA, in a directive has asked industry players to begin charging 13.5 pesewas on each kilogram of LPG from April 1, 2020.
